hương quan
Học thuậtThân thiện
Definition
- Noun:
- Native land, home village: A term used in older Vietnamese to refer to one's birthplace, ancestral homeland, or the village one comes from. It carries a strong sense of nostalgia and belonging.
Usage Examples
- Noun:
- Ông ấy luôn nhớ về hương quan của mình. (He always remembers his native land.)
- Sau nhiều năm phiêu bạt, anh ấy quyết định trở về hương quan. (After many years of wandering, he decided to return to his home village.)
Advanced Usage
- "lưu luyến hương quan": to be sentimentally attached to one's homeland.
- Dù đi xa, lòng tôi vẫn luôn lưu luyến hương quan. (Even though I am far away, my heart remains attached to my homeland.)
Variants and Related Words
- Quê hương (n): homeland, hometown. This is the modern, more commonly used synonym for "hương quan".
- Anh ấy rất tự hào về quê hương mình. (He is very proud of his homeland.)
- Quê quán (n): native place, place of origin (often used in official contexts like forms).
- Trong giấy tờ, bạn cần ghi rõ quê quán. (In documents, you need to state your place of origin clearly.)

Notes on Usage
- "Hương quan" is an archaic, literary term. It is rarely used in modern everyday conversation but may appear in poetry, classical literature, historical texts, or formal speeches to evoke a classical, sentimental tone.
- It is a compound noun formed from "hương" (village, native place) and "quan" (in this context, meaning a place or area).
